Background: Hemophagocytic lymphohistiocytosis (HLH) is a rare complication of solid organ transplantation and is a syndrome of systemic hyperinflammation secondary to dysregulation of the inflammatory response, primarily involving lymphocytes and macrophages. It is often fatal and therefore early recognition and treatment are crucial. Among 11 adult cases of HLH in post-lung transplant cases found in the literature, only one patient survived.
Case: We report the first known pediatric case of HLH following lung transplantation. The patient, a previously healthy adolescent, developed end-stage bullous lung disease secondary to acute respiratory distress syndrome (ARDS) and underwent bilateral lung transplantation. Age-related neurodegenerative diseases involve reduced cell numbers and impaired behavioral capacity. Neurodegeneration and behavioral deficits also occur during aging, and notably in the absence of disease. The cerebellum, which modulates movement and cognition, is susceptible to cell loss in both aging and disease. Here, we demonstrate that cerebellar Purkinje cell loss in aged mice is not spatially random but rather occurs in a pattern of parasagittal stripes. We also find that aged mice exhibit impaired motor coordination and more severe tremor compared to younger mice. Mutations in KRAS drive 88% of pancreatic ductal adenocarcinomas (PDAC) and up to 40% of low-grade serous ovarian cancers (LGSOC), making KRAS a long-standing therapeutic target. We previously showed that DIRAS3 binds RAS, forming heterodimers that disrupt RAS clustering and downstream MAPK signaling. Building on this, we developed conformationally constrained DIRAS3-derived peptides using two cyclization strategies and characterized them by NMR and biolayer interferometry. These cyclic peptides attenuate the interaction between KRAS and the BRAF RAS-binding domain, penetrate cells efficiently, and inhibit KRAS nanoclustering on the inner leaflet of the plasma membrane. Tisagenlecleucel (tisa-cel) is a CD19-directed chimeric antigen receptor T-cell therapy for relapsed/refractory precursor B-cell acute lymphoblastic leukemia (R/R B-ALL). We report infectious complications for 100 days (D100) following tisa-cel therapy in 471 pediatric and young adults (median age 13.8 years) with R/R B-ALL reported from September 2017 to June 2022. By D100, 137 (29%) patients had an infectious event, with an infection density of 0.542 per 100 person-days at risk. Sirtuin 1 (SIRT1), an NAD+-dependent histone deacetylase, exerts complex and context-dependent effects in breast and gynecological cancers. By deacetylating histone and non-histone proteins such as p53, FOXO, and NF-κB, SIRT1 regulates essential processes including DNA repair, apoptosis, metabolism, and stress response. In breast cancer, SIRT1 may act as a tumor suppressor in early stages by maintaining genomic stability but promotes epithelial–mesenchymal transition, metastasis, and chemoresistance in aggressive subtypes such as triple-negative breast cancer. Pexidartinib, a tyrosine kinase inhibitor, was approved by the U.S. Food and Drug Administration in 2019 for treating adult patients with symptomatic tenosynovial giant cell tumors. Because of its hepatotoxicity risks, pexidartinib received a boxed warning; however, mechanistic studies on this hepatotoxicity remain limited. In this study, we demonstrate that pexidartinib decreases cell viability in primary human hepatocytes and hepatic HepG2 cells. A 24-h treatment with pexidartinib led to apoptosis in HepG2 cells, as evidenced by increased caspase 3/7 activity and the induction of cleaved PARP and γ-H2A.X. Salvage endoscopic resection of residual esophageal neoplasia for patients that prefer to avoid surgery or are poor surgical candidates has been reported. We report a case of gastric signet ring cell carcinoma with residual disease after definitive chemoradiotherapy, that was treated with nonexposed endoscopic full thickness resection. This endoscopic resection achieved negative margins, with postresection surveillance endoscopy and imaging showing no evidence of disease. This case highlights the potential use of salvage endoscopic resection as a therapy for residual gastric cancer after chemoradiation in patients where surgery is not an option.

There are limited therapeutic options for patients with advanced sarcomas, which leads to dismal outcomes for children and adults. Although chimeric antigen receptor (CAR) T cells hold promise for treating advanced sarcomas, this approach is constrained by a paucity of effective targets. Our previous clinical study identified endoglin (ENG/CD105), a TGFβ coreceptor, as a target of the endogenous immune response in a patient with sarcoma who exhibited an exceptional response to HER2-targeted CAR T-cell therapy. ENG is expressed on various sarcomas, cancer-associated fibroblasts, and neoangiogenic vessels and therefore offers comprehensive tumor targeting. Background and objectives: Acute kidney injury (AKI) poses a serious clinical challenge, particularly in high-risk environments, due to its association with increased morbidity and mortality. Traditional diagnostic markers, such as serum creatinine, often detect AKI only after significant kidney damage has occurred, limiting opportunities for early intervention. Neutrophil gelatinase-associated lipocalin (NGAL) has emerged as a promising early biomarker due to its rapid upregulation following kidney ischemia. NGAL supports renal recovery by reducing toxicity and promoting tubular regeneration via heme oxygenase-1 activity. Granuloma annulare (GA) is a benign, often self-limited granulomatous skin condition that typically resolves spontaneously. Treatment is often not required, but topical and injectional corticosteroids are the most common interventions. Excision is effective for diagnosis and temporary treatment, but usually not considered curative. Pancreatic carcinosarcoma is a rare and aggressive malignancy that can mimic pancreatic adenocarcinomas in presentation but often has different disease biology and different responses to conventional treatment for pancreatic adenocarcinoma. Case reports have documented a 5-year overall survival of approximately 13% only if the disease is caught at an earlier stage and is amenable to multi-modality treatment, including surgery, chemotherapy, and radiation. In the advanced stage, treatments do not often provide benefit, and patients may decline rapidly.
